Immerse yourself in the soulful and enchanting world of Bhupinder Singh with his 1988 album "Arz Kiya Hai." This captivating collection of live performances showcases the timeless art of ghazal, a genre that Bhupinder Singh has mastered with unparalleled grace and depth. The album spans an impressive 2 hours and 38 minutes, offering a rich tapestry of emotional and poetic expressions that are sure to resonate with any music enthusiast.
From the hauntingly beautiful "Aarz Kiya Hai, Pt. 1 & 2" to the lively and rhythmic "Ungli Dabake," Bhupinder Singh's voice weaves a spell that is both intimate and expansive. The medley of hits and the live renditions of classics like "Aaj Peene Ki Dawat Hai" and "Raat Gulabi Tere Naam" highlight his extraordinary ability to connect with the audience on a profound level.
